Online product demo on “Glowing Skin Treatment” with Beauty World Indonesia – One Stop Partner for Aesthetic, Beauty and Wellness.
Here’s how you can perform a product demo to hundreds of people from different places while making sure it’s engaging and interactive! With educator presenting & interacting with online participants and trainer performing demonstration on a model.